所以我使用Nuget包在Visual Studio 2010中安装了PayPal.net SDK 1.7.0。在我的所有阅读材料中,这是“最新,最伟大的”。并承诺成为PayPal最具前瞻性的兼容库。
我测试支付功能没有问题,效果很好。
但是,在我付款之前,我想确定PayPal用户是否已经过验证(地址或银行帐户),然后再允许付款。我能找到的唯一描述我需要的文档仅在即将被弃用的名为“自适应帐户”的库中提供。
https://github.com/paypal/adaptiveaccounts-sdk-dotnet
您可以直接访问GitHub链接,甚至建议不要使用它。那么,在发布支付之前,我究竟如何实现预验证的这一功能呢?
此版本SDK不受支持,将不推荐使用 未来。要获得对新集成的全面支持,请使用 PayPal .NET SDK
我使用它还是在我安装的新库中支持此功能,但是找不到文档?
答案 0 :(得分:1)
我们的REST API库目前还没有对AdaptiveAccounts的任何支持。
如果您想使用Adaptive Accounts API,则需要使用Classic API集成。您应该使用的特定API称为GetVerifiedStatus
API。
如果您正在寻找适用于它的SDK,以下是适用于AdaptiveAccounts的最新SDK:https://www.nuget.org/packages/PayPalAdaptiveAccountsSDK/
这不会被折旧,至少在REST API支持的AdaptiveAccounts API之前不会很快折旧。